Sourcing Sustainable Materials for Your Projects
To engage in sustainable crafting, one must first master the art of sourcing. It is not enough to simply create; we must consider the origin and the end-of-life cycle of every material used. Salvaged wood, for instance, offers superior durability compared to many modern, fast-growth lumber options, while simultaneously preventing the release of stored carbon through decomposition.
Natural Fibers and Textiles
When working with fabric, prioritizing organic cotton, hemp, or linen is essential. Unlike synthetic materials like polyester or acrylic, which are essentially plastic and contribute to microplastic pollution, natural fibers are biodegradable and generally require fewer chemical inputs. Always look for certifications such as the Global Organic Textile Standard (GOTS) when purchasing new fabric, or better yet, source textiles from thrift stores or old clothing that has reached the end of its wearable life.
The Role of Reclaimed Metal and Glass
Metal and glass are infinitely recyclable, making them excellent choices for long-term DIY endeavors. Reclaimed copper, aluminum, or architectural steel can provide structural integrity to furniture without the environmental cost of primary ore mining. Similarly, salvaged glass can be transformed into lighting fixtures or decorative mosaics, adding texture and character to your living space while keeping solid waste out of municipal streams.
Essential Eco-Friendly Tools and Adhesives
Many traditional craft materials, such as solvent-based glues and oil-based paints, contain Volatile Organic Compounds (VOCs) that degrade indoor air quality. Transitioning to an eco-friendly toolkit is critical for both the environment and your respiratory health.
- Water-based finishes: Opt for low-VOC or zero-VOC varnishes and paints that clean up with soap and water.
- Natural Adhesives: Explore wood glues based on protein or starch, or look for non-toxic, plant-based binders.
- Hand Tools vs. Power Tools: Whenever possible, utilize manual hand tools. They are quieter, last for generations, and consume zero electricity, fostering a more intimate connection with the materials you are shaping.
The Art of Upcycling and Repurposing
Upcycling is the practice of transforming waste materials into items of higher quality or value. This creative process challenges you to look at a broken chair or a pile of discarded industrial pallets not as trash, but as raw resources. Circular design principles encourage us to prioritize modularity, ensuring that if a DIY piece eventually breaks, its parts can be easily separated and recycled or composted.
Start small by practicing deconstruction. Learning how an item was put together is the most efficient way to learn how to fix it or repurpose it. For example, a discarded dresser can be stripped, sanded, and refinished to become a modern statement piece, effectively extending the product's lifespan by decades.
Maintaining Longevity in Handmade Goods
The ultimate goal of any DIY project should be durability. A hand-built bookshelf that lasts fifty years is vastly superior to a flat-pack equivalent that lasts five. To ensure longevity, focus on traditional joinery techniques—such as dovetails or mortise-and-tenon joints—which rely on mechanical strength rather than cheap fasteners that loosen over time. Protect your work with natural waxes or oil finishes like linseed or tung oil, which provide a breathable barrier that is easy to maintain and repair in the future.
Frequently Asked Questions
What are the best sustainable materials for beginners?
For beginners, reclaimed wood, natural fabrics like cotton or linen, and repurposed glass containers are excellent starting points. These materials are widely available, forgiving to work with, and have a minimal environmental impact.
How can I identify if a glue or paint is non-toxic?
Always check the product label for "Low-VOC" or "Zero-VOC" certifications. Additionally, look for water-based formulas rather than solvent-based options to ensure minimal off-gassing in your home.
Why is hand-tooling considered more sustainable?
Hand tools require no electricity, produce no noise pollution, and have a significantly smaller manufacturing footprint than power tools. They also encourage a slower pace of work, which often leads to higher craftsmanship and fewer mistakes.
Is upcycling truly better than recycling?
Yes, upcycling is preferred because it maintains the integrity of the material without the energy-intensive processing required for industrial recycling. It turns waste directly into a usable good, bypassing the need for new raw materials entirely.
How do I ensure my DIY furniture is safe to use?
Focus on structural integrity by using appropriate joinery and checking that no toxic finishes were used on the original material. Always conduct a weight-bearing test and ensure all edges are properly sanded to prevent injury.
